Understanding Your Digital Footprint and Online Tracking
Your digital footprint is every trace you leave online: searches, posts, logins, purchases, even how long you stay on a page. Advertisers, data brokers, and sometimes attackers use this data to profile you. Advanced online privacy starts with understanding how this tracking works.
Modern tracking goes far beyond cookies. Companies use browser fingerprinting, IP logging, device IDs, and cross-site scripts to follow you across apps and websites. Even “incognito” mode only hides history on your device; it does not hide you from websites, your internet provider, or your employer’s network.
To manage your digital footprint, think in layers: what you share directly (posts, forms), what your devices share automatically (IP, device info), and what others share about you (tags, photos, public records). Each layer needs its own privacy strategy.
Core Data Security Best Practices for Everyday Use
Before you try advanced tools for anonymous browsing, you need strong data security basics. These habits block many common attacks and data leaks that break privacy.
- Create unique, long passwords or passphrases for every account and store them in a reputable password manager.
- Enable two-factor authentication (2FA) everywhere, using an authenticator app or hardware key instead of SMS when possible.
- Keep your operating system, browser, and apps updated so known security flaws are fixed quickly.
- Encrypt devices with full-disk encryption on laptops, phones, and external drives to protect data if they are lost.
- Back up important data in at least two places, including one offline or physically separate copy.
These steps might feel basic, but many identity theft cases and data leaks start with a weak password, old software, or an unencrypted device. Strong foundations make advanced privacy tools much more effective.
Comparing Advanced Online Privacy Techniques and Tools
Different advanced online privacy techniques solve different parts of the tracking and exposure problem. This quick comparison helps you see how tools fit together instead of relying on one single fix.
Overview of common advanced privacy tools and what they protect:
| Technique or Tool | Main Protection Focus | Key Strength | Main Limitation |
|---|---|---|---|
| VPN (Virtual Private Network) | Network traffic between device and VPN server | Hides home IP from sites and local networks | VPN provider can still see metadata and must be trusted |
| Multi-hop or cascading VPN | Network anonymity and location hiding | Makes tracing traffic back to you harder | Slower speeds and more complex setup |
| Privacy-focused browser | Web tracking and fingerprinting | Blocks many trackers and ads by default | Some sites may break or ask you to disable protections |
| Separate browser profiles | Segmentation of online identities | Limits cross-linking between different activities | Requires discipline to use the right profile each time |
| Encrypted messaging apps | Content of messages and calls | Prevents others from reading message content in transit | Metadata such as contacts or time of use may still be visible |
| Hardware security keys | Account login security | Strong defense against phishing and account takeover | Can be lost and needs backup keys or recovery plan |
| Full-disk encryption | Data stored on lost or stolen devices | Protects files even if someone has the device | Offers no protection while device is unlocked and in use |
No single technique covers everything. You gain the best protection by combining tools that protect data in transit, data at rest, and account access, and by using them in a consistent way.
Anonymous Browsing and VPN for Privacy
Anonymous browsing means reducing how much websites, networks, and observers can link your traffic to your real identity. A VPN for privacy is a key part of this, but it is not magic and must be used correctly.
A VPN encrypts your internet traffic between your device and the VPN server. Your internet provider sees only encrypted data, and websites see the VPN server’s IP instead of your home IP. This helps with online tracking protection and can hide your location, but the VPN provider itself can still see your traffic metadata.
For stronger anonymity, some users choose privacy-focused browsers with built-in tracking protection, or networks that route traffic through multiple relays. These tools can make it harder to link activity to a single IP or fingerprint, but they can slow browsing and may break some sites. The key is to separate casual browsing from sensitive activity and use stronger tools for the latter.
Browser Privacy Settings and Tracking Protection
Your browser is one of the biggest sources of data leakage. Tweaking browser privacy settings can sharply cut tracking without breaking your usual sites. Most modern browsers now include some form of tracking protection, but the defaults are often mild.
Start by blocking third-party cookies, which are used widely for cross-site tracking. Then, enable “do not track” or similar signals where available, and turn off auto-fill for sensitive data such as addresses and payment details. Limit browser features such as location access, camera, microphone, and notifications unless needed.
Advanced users may select a privacy-focused browser that blocks ads, trackers, and fingerprinting scripts by default. You can also use separate browser profiles or even different browsers for different tasks: one for general use, one for banking, and one for anonymous research. This segmentation reduces how much data can be linked across your activities.
Secure Internet Connections and Public Wi‑Fi Risks
A secure internet connection is vital for personal data protection. Unsecured or poorly configured networks can expose passwords, messages, and browsing activity to anyone nearby with basic tools. This risk is highest on open public Wi‑Fi in cafes, hotels, and airports.
Whenever possible, use trusted, password-protected networks and ensure your home router uses strong encryption and a long, unique password. Change default router passwords and disable remote administration features you do not use. At home, this reduces the chance that someone can access your network and intercept traffic.
On public Wi‑Fi, treat the network as hostile. Always use a VPN for privacy on these networks, avoid logging in to sensitive accounts, and prefer apps and sites that use HTTPS. If you handle very sensitive data, consider using a mobile hotspot instead of public Wi‑Fi.
Password Security Tips and Two-Factor Authentication Guide
Password security is still one of the strongest defenses you control directly. Attackers often go after the easiest target: reused or weak passwords. Treat your main email account, financial services, and cloud storage as “crown jewels” that need the highest protection.
Use passwords with a mix of words and symbols that are long but easy for you to remember, like a phrase with random words. Store them in a password manager so you do not reuse them across sites. Never share passwords by email, text, or chat, and avoid writing them on paper near your desk or device.
Two-factor authentication adds a second step, such as a code from an app or a hardware key. This blocks many account takeover attempts, because a stolen password is no longer enough. For advanced online privacy, prioritize 2FA on any account that could reveal your identity, location, or finances if compromised.
Social Media Privacy Settings and Identity Exposure
Social media platforms collect large amounts of personal data, and much of it is public or semi-public by default. Adjusting social media privacy settings is one of the fastest ways to protect personal information online and reduce identity exposure.
Review who can see your posts, friend list, profile details, and tagged photos. Limit these to friends or custom groups instead of public. Remove or hide sensitive information such as your phone number, email address, home town, birth date, and family relationships where possible. Attackers often use these details to answer security questions or guess passwords.
Also, be cautious about posting real-time location updates, travel plans, or photos that reveal your address, workplace, or daily routine. Even if your profile is private, friends can share or screenshot your content. For digital anonymity, consider separate profiles or pseudonyms for different communities and avoid linking them with the same email or phone number.
Preventing Identity Theft and Data Breach Exposure
Identity theft often starts with small pieces of leaked data that are combined into a full profile. Data breach exposure is partly out of your hands because companies hold your data, but you can reduce risk and react quickly when leaks happen.
Use unique email addresses for important services so one leak does not expose your entire online life. Some users create aliases or plus-addresses to track where spam or breaches originate. Be wary of sharing national ID numbers, passport scans, or financial documents unless absolutely required, and ask how they will be stored.
Watch for signs of identity theft such as unexpected login alerts, password reset emails you did not request, or new accounts opened in your name. If you suspect a breach, change passwords, revoke active sessions, enable or tighten 2FA, and check recent account activity. In serious cases, contact relevant providers or financial institutions quickly.
